Transaction 94496ecc7dbcf51f2e3cb16f5930f9563a032bdea72ae3b15723ec3454f13e43

1 Input
2 Outputs
  • 94496ecc7dbcf51f2e3cb16f5930f9563a032bdea72ae3b15723ec3454f13e43:0
  • value  5328000
    address  39ptV5Qvx6sCdgChaf4sTuqowWXevPuLP3
  • 94496ecc7dbcf51f2e3cb16f5930f9563a032bdea72ae3b15723ec3454f13e43:1
  • value  17102920
    address  1A44FgdQwNzy9NDtpZJFrXGQyX5zMd3Qg1